Остерегайтесь проблем с функцией КОНЕЦ МЕСЯЦА

Содержание

Функция может привести к трудностям

Функция КОНЕЦ МЕСЯЦА возвращает последний день месяца, то есть любое количество месяцев до или после заданной даты.

Если вам нужен такой расчет для расчета, функция довольно легко приведет к цели. Однако следует быть осторожным, если вы используете функцию в Excel 2007, а таблица также должна редактироваться в одной из предыдущих версий.

Так же работает, только если в Excel до версии 2003 включена надстройка «Функции анализа». Если это не так, функция КОНЕЦ МЕСЯЦА возвращает ошибку.

Предпосылкой к этой проблеме является тот факт, что функция КОНЕЦ МЕСЯЦА (а также некоторые другие функции) были включены в стандартные функции в Excel 2007. В предыдущих версиях он был частью пакета анализа.

Если вы хотите избежать такой путаницы, вам следует избегать использования функции КОНЕЦ МЕСЯЦА всякий раз, когда соответствующая таблица должна использоваться в разных версиях.

Вместо функции КОНЕЦ МЕСЯЦА в этих случаях используйте формулу, в которой вы комбинируете функции ДАТА, ГОД и МЕСЯЦ.

Если в ячейке A1 есть дата, используйте следующую формулу, чтобы найти последний день соответствующего месяца:

= ДАТА (ГОД (A1); МЕСЯЦ (A1) +1; 0)

На следующем рисунке показано использование этой формулы в примере таблицы:

Если, подобно функции КОНЕЦ МЕСЯЦА, вы хотите найти последний день месяца, который представляет собой любое количество месяцев до или после даты в A1, вам необходимо адаптировать формулу.

Для этого прибавьте или вычтите желаемое количество месяцев к выражению «+1» в приведенной выше формуле или из него.

Например, формула для последнего дня месяца, который через два месяца после месяца даты в ячейке A1, выглядит следующим образом:

= ДАТА (ГОД (A1); МЕСЯЦ (A1) +3; 0)

Вы поможете развитию сайта, поделившись страницей с друзьями

wave wave wave wave wave